Catholicos visits Patriarch of Moscow

more-in

Plan to enhance relationship between the two Churches

Catholicos of the East and Malankara Metropolitan Baselios Mar Thoma Poulose II recently visited Patriarch Kirill, the Patriarch of Moscow and all Rus’ and Primate of the Russian Orthodox Church.

At the official residence of Moscow’s Patriarch, the Orthodox Church head was accorded a warm reception by the Patriarch and Hilarion Alfeyev, Metropolitan of Volokolamsk, chairman of the Department of External Church Relations.

During the visit, which lasted about an hour, the two Churches agreed on constituting a working group by including representatives from both sides to enhance the relationship between the two.

Community services

Plans are also afoot to encourage community services, involving the two churches.

There are also plans to intensify links at the academic level.

During the visit, the Catholicos also presented a book on symphony, authored by Fr M.P George to Patriarch Kiril.
